How can you help in your area?
1. Attend school board meetings, local school social/community functions, etc.
2. Volunteer available time and resources to meet the educational needs of the schools, students, parents, and teachers in your area.
3. Demand competitive results: if one of the schools in your area is outperforming others, whether public, private, or even homeschool groups, take action to ensure that the rest rise to the challenge and produce the same quality results.
What can parents do?
Parents must step up and become more active in their children’s education. Inspect what you expect.
1. Attend ALL parent/teacher conference meetings.
2. Ask questions.
3. Know what your children are being taught in school.
4. Hold officials/teachers accountable for your children’s education. While you are doing your part, make sure they are doing theirs.
5. Be involved in your child’s homework.
